The question
To ask the Secretary of State for Housing, Communities and Local Government, how her Department enforces breaches of flag flying regulations; and what guidance her Department has produced on enforcement of advertising regulations.
Answered by Matthew Pennycook
Responsibility for the enforcement of the Town and Country Planning (Control of Advertisements) Regulations 2007, which control the display of adverts including flags, rests with local planning authorities.
It is for authorities to decide when and how they use their enforcement powers.
